Malcolm Lindsay

An established classical composer and musician, Malcolm has written the music for a wide variety of cinema releases, tv programmes and radio projects.  His film scores include 16 Years Of Alcohol, Blinded, and Young Adam, for which Malcolm collaborated with David Byrne.  His most recent score was for Exodus, broadcast by Channel 4, November 2007.

Malcolm’s TV credits include: Sherlock Holmes, a dramatised biopic of Sir Arthur Conan Doyle; Michael Palin's The Mystery of Hammershoi; the prime time documentary Submarine Rescue and Mountain, a five part series presented by Griff Rhys Jones (all BBC) and Mysterious Creatures, starring Timothy Spall and Brenda Blethyn, for ITV.

In 2006, Malcolm completed work on a 12 part radio series written by the Poet Laureate, Andrew Motion, for BBC Radio 4.  His collaborative work includes performance projects with visual artists, choreographers, theatre groups and writers.
